The Role of a councillor
Primary Role
Ø To represent the electorate to the Council.
Ø To participate in community leadership and also in the determination of the strategic direction of the Council.
Main Responsibilities
(a) Represent, to the best of ability, the interests of all residents of the Ward.
(b) When appropriate, represent the interests of individual residents of the Ward in dealings with the Council and/or the Council’s partners.
(c) Provide community leadership by representing the views of the electorate to the Council by
· developing an understanding of the relationships which need to be built with the public and all sections of the community to ensure their interests are paramount; and the capacity to put in place the structures and processes required, within the authority and externally, to achieve this;
· undertaking analysis and exercising dispassionate judgement on the authority’s performance and outcomes, both on its own and where it interacts and engages with other agencies, including the voluntary sector and community groups, for the purposes of enhanced effectiveness, quality assurance, continuous improvement, joined up government, and to inform future policies and service developments;
· focusing outwardly on the needs of those who are the reason for the authority’s existence, with political and management structures, resource allocation, systems and processes organised to this end;
· listening and encouraging feedback and continuous dialogue with all sections of the community; convincing and influencing, using a variety of media appropriately and sensitively; and building and maintaining the networks through which to communicate; and
· creating specific and purposeful opportunities to listen to the views of users, the community, partners, etc as a means of learning how to improve the Council’s performance in responding to their needs and interests and, where appropriate, involving them even more actively in decision-making, service specification and redesign.
